Currently only one combination is tested for overflow, i.e. rowsize = 16,
groupsize = 1, len = 1.  Do various test to go all possible branches.

diff --git a/lib/test_hexdump.c b/lib/test_hexdump.c
index 9b95b67..fa2f4af 100644
--- a/lib/test_hexdump.c
+++ b/lib/test_hexdump.c
@@ -126,12 +126,13 @@ static void __init test_hexdump_set(int rowsize, bool 
ascii)
        test_hexdump(len, rowsize, 1, ascii);
 }
 
-static void __init test_hexdump_overflow(size_t buflen, bool ascii)
+static void __init test_hexdump_overflow(size_t buflen, size_t len,
+                                        int rowsize, int groupsize,
+                                        bool ascii)
 {
        char test[TEST_HEXDUMP_BUF_SIZE];
        char buf[TEST_HEXDUMP_BUF_SIZE];
-       size_t len = 1;
-       int rs = 16, gs = 1;
+       int rs = rowsize, gs = groupsize;
        int ae, he, e, r;
        bool a;
 
@@ -170,6 +171,18 @@ static void __init test_hexdump_overflow(size_t buflen, 
bool ascii)
        }
 }
 
+static void __init test_hexdump_overflow_set(size_t buflen, bool ascii)
+{
+       unsigned int i = 0;
+
+       do {
+               int gs = 1 << i;
+               size_t len = get_random_int() % 16 + gs;
+
+               test_hexdump_overflow(buflen, rounddown(len, gs), 16, gs, 
ascii);
+       } while (i++ < 3);
+}
+
 static int __init test_hexdump_init(void)
 {
        unsigned int i;
@@ -186,10 +199,10 @@ static int __init test_hexdump_init(void)
                test_hexdump_set(rowsize, true);
 
        for (i = 0; i <= TEST_HEXDUMP_BUF_SIZE; i++)
-               test_hexdump_overflow(i, false);
+               test_hexdump_overflow_set(i, false);
 
        for (i = 0; i <= TEST_HEXDUMP_BUF_SIZE; i++)
-               test_hexdump_overflow(i, true);
+               test_hexdump_overflow_set(i, true);
 
        return -EINVAL;
 }
